Jharkhand: Mentally-challenged patient raped by an ambulance driver at ‘SNMMCH’ govt hospital in Dhanbad

In the latest case in the series of shocking and shameful rape incidents in the country, on Saturday night, an ambulance driver at the Shaheed Nirmal Mahto Medical College and Hospital (SNMMCH) in Dhanabad, Jharkhand, was allegedly rape a woman, who is mentally challenged.

The owner of a tea stall allegedly assisted the ambulance driver in committing the crime.

Survivors are reportedly not only mentally challenged, but also speech impaired.

On June 26, some people admitted her to the women’s medical ward of a government medical facility.

Because she is dumb and has psychological problems, the hospital has not been able to identify her.

At around 11pm on Sunday, the ambulance driver, identified as Sanjay Das, and the owner of the tea stall, Kishun, entered the hospital’s women’s medicine ward.

The two lured the mentally handicapped and dumb woman to a separate area on the hospital grounds, where the ambulance driver allegedly raped her.

Some members of the hospital staff found out and rushed to the spot to rescue the woman.

However, the ambulance driver managed to escape. The owner of the tea shop was arrested.

AK Choudhary, superintendent of SNMMCH, told the Times of India: “I got information from the ward boy around 11:15 pm about the incident after which I directed the officials concerned to inform the police and hand over the tea stall owner to the police.”

The SNMMCH administration has formed a five-member committee to investigate the incident.

Choudhary added, “We have constituted an internal committee just to ascertain how the duo managed to enter the female ward and why the nurses and ward boy could not to stop them. We have informed the police to take up the legal action.”

ASP (Law and Order) Manoj Sawargiyar said; The ambulance driver is currently fugitive. Police are Investigat the tea shop owner.

The incident has put a question mark over the safety of female patients at the government-run healthcare centre.
